If you can get your score up to 580, you can get an FHA mortgage with 3.5 percent ...Feb 7, 2019 · It’s easy to see that, across the board, FHA insured mortgage loans offer the highest qualifications, regardless of your credit score. For instance, 78% of consumers with a credit score of 550 (or lower) were approved for an FHA insured mortgage loan — while only 2% of these same consumers were approved for a private bank mortgage. The FHA minimum credit score is 500 with a down payment of 10% or more; you’ll need a 580 credit score to make the minimum 3.5% down payment. FHA loans also provide shorter waiting periods after major credit issues — such as foreclosures, bankruptcies, judgments or tax liens — than conventional loans.Mar 23, 2023 · To buy a house with a conventional loan, for example, you’ll need at least a 620 credit score. The minimum credit score needed to get an FHA loan through most lenders, including Rocket Mortgage, is 580. A few lenders do offer FHA loans with a minimum score of 500, but these will require a down payment of 10%. FHA loans also have additional qualification requirements.
